Lighted boat parades, The 12 Dogs Days of Christmas, Oyster Shells, and of course... The Eastport Carol of the Shells make this unique holiday collection a special treat for those who love a "good hat, a good dog and a good boat" even when the Bay winds blow colder and the boat is snug in the slip.

From the colonial taverns of Annapolis, to the waterman's towns of Maryland's Eastern Shore, to the concert halls of the Baltimore and Newport News "An Oyster Boy Christmas" has become a must see holiday tradition in and around the Chesapeake's waters.

A mix of traditional and new classics, An Oyster Boy Christmas provides a rich holiday stew of prose, song, history and mirth to help make the season bright. We hope you enjoy "An Oyster Boy Christmas", our gift to all who keep the spirit of the season alive.
